AC Line EMI (Electromagnetic Interference) Filters are designed to suppress electromagnetic interference (EMI) on AC power lines, protecting electronic equipment from conducted noise while helping meet global EMC compliance requirements.
The product range covers both single-phase (120/250 VAC) and three-phase (250/440/480 VAC) power systems, with rated current options from 1 A to 1200 A. Various configurations are available, including PCB mount, chassis mount, IEC inlet filters, and shielded room power filters, providing flexible solutions for different applications.SHINHOM AC EMI filters are widely used in switching power supplies, office automation equipment, household appliances, medical equipment, industrial drives, UPS systems, automation equipment, and communication systems.

FAQ
Q: What is the function of an AC Line EMI Filter?
A: An AC Line EMI Filter suppresses conducted electromagnetic interference on power lines. It prevents noise generated by electronic equipment from flowing back into the power grid and also blocks external disturbances from affecting equipment operation. It is a key component for achieving EMC compliance.
Q: How do I choose between single-phase and three-phase EMI filters?
A: Select the filter according to the power supply system.
Single-phase EMI filters are commonly used for household appliances, office equipment, and single-phase motors.
Three-phase EMI filters are designed for industrial equipment, frequency converters, motor drives, and high-power UPS systems.
Q: How should I select the rated current?
A: The filter's rated current should be higher than the maximum operating current of the equipment. A 20–30% safety margin is recommended for reliable operation.

Q: Why is leakage current important?
A: Leakage current is the small current flowing from the filter to ground during normal operation. It is especially important in medical applications where strict safety limits apply (typically <0.5 mA). Low-leakage-current models, such as medical-grade versions, help meet healthcare equipment safety requirements.
